Target Information
Erythromycin is a macrolide antibiotic that targets the 50S subunit of bacterial ribosomes. It binds to the 23S rRNA, inhibiting protein synthesis by preventing the translocation of peptidyl-tRNA during the elongation phase. This action disrupts the formation of functional proteins, leading to bacterial cell death. Erythromycin is effective against a wide range of pathogens, including Streptococcus, Staphylococcus, and Mycoplasma species.
